Scott & Jennifer Long Bring TruBlue Total House Care Franchise to Sugar Land

TruBlue Total House Care franchisees offer handyman and cleaning services, senior home safety assessments and services, light remodels and more.

SUGAR LAND, TEXAS (PRWEB) January 04, 2021 - TruBlue Total House Care announced its launch of their new professional house care company - TruBlue Total House Care of Sugar Land. TruBlue of Sugar Land serves Sugar Land, New Territory, First Colony, Greatwood and the surrounding areas.

“TruBlue is a one-call-does-it-all solution for all of your house care needs, from handyman repairs to cleaning to renovations and more. We opened this business because, between work, school, scouts and other commitments, finding the time to do regular maintenance was challenging and knowing who to call for what was even harder. TruBlue is a locally-owned, nationally-backed company that’s built on the understanding that families, seniors and busy professionals would like to be able to call - and trust - one company with all of their house care needs. We are here to help and be a resource,” Scott said.

Clients looking for dependable, high-quality, individual services can hire TruBlue for handyman repairs, cleaning services, yard work, seasonal services and minor home renovations. TruBlue also works with homeowners, realtors and rental property owners who need to get homes move-in ready quickly and keep them maintained as well as business clients.

TruBlue also offers a suite of senior-focused services, including the ability to do Senior Home Safety Assessments, make age-friendly renovations and offer House Care Plus, a regular service program that can help seniors enjoy the comforts and convenience of owning a home without worrying about the maintenance hassles.

“We know what it’s like to try to care for your own home and help your loved ones age in place, whether they live five minutes away or 500 miles away. We are dealing with that with our own families and are doing our best to coordinate with siblings, but it’s hard to make sure you’re doing the right thing,” Jennifer said. “With TruBlue, you can work with one company to make sure the entire home is cared for in a way that ensures your family members are in a safe, comfortable home while protecting the value of the house itself.”

Scott and Jennifer have been Houston-area residents for the last 15 years. Jennifer, who earned her degree in art history from the University of Michigan-Dearborn, has been in public education for 20 years as a high school social studies teacher and curriculum specialist. Scott has a 30-year career in sales and marketing with a BBA in insurance and risk management from the University of Houston Downtown. They are the proud parents of four kids, two dogs and a cat.

“I was diagnosed with cancer a year ago and, while I’m now cancer free, it changed my perspective. As we paused to think about what we wanted to do next, we knew we wanted to own our own business. We decided to launch TruBlue of Sugar Land because it was an opportunity to build a legacy for our family while providing a much-needed service and giving back to the community,” Jennifer said.
